Bengaluru, April 20: Union Minister of State for Agriculture Shobha Karandlaje on Thursday alleged that criminals and anti- nationals have been made star campaigners by the Congress party.
Speaking to media at BJP media centre, Shobha took up the name of Imran Prathapgarhi, Congress Rajya Sabha MP, who has been listed as star campaigner by the Congress as ‘instance’ for its criminal attitude.

“Imran Prathapgarhi is a criminal. He was a close associate of Atiq Ahmed and Ashraf Ahmed, the two Don’s of Uttar Pradesh who were gunned down recently. How can such a notorious man be a star campaigner,” Shobha wondered.
Shobha further alleged that the Congress party could not make Imran Prathapgarhi as Rajya Sabha MP from Uttar Pradesh and hence he was made MP from Maharashtra.

“I want to ask the Congress as to what is the compulsion for the Congress to favour a gangster and appoint him as star campaigner,” Shobha said and added, “this only proves that there is a dearth of intelligent and quality leaders in the Grand Old Party.”
The Union Minister claimed that the BJP’s star campaigner list is full of people with credibility and acceptability. “Our star campaigners will go to the people with confidence, modesty and with our sterling performance in the government,” Shobha Karandlaje asserted.
